Output 9101256dd5266dbda84f42709764216b8195d30909a413bb480d7b8060fe5bb1:6

value
19686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6f6aa82270c2d5f049827bb9ee34452e0c5d6d OP_EQUAL
address
3FxAoqEDDoT1g5YEwu3NdUk4EU3ybuSMDX
transaction
9101256dd5266dbda84f42709764216b8195d30909a413bb480d7b8060fe5bb1